Default SmartyCam / MXL Pista Setup Help

SmartyCam GPS linked to an MXL collects data and video, the GPS recognizes the track but does not produce lap times. It records one session of 8-12 laps (what ever laps I complete for a session) as ONE over all time. When viewed, the GPS data is showing the completed laps, one after the other, on the track map but it's not stoping and starting new lap times at the start/finish, ugh!

Sounds like its just not seeing the right Start/Finish coordinates. Or the track.

If you were using preloaded maps, check that your start finish is set correctly.. Or the track is even there. You can always add or adjust it.

You can build your trackmap from GPS data and use that. Thats what I did with a track that had not been loaded. Just look at the GPS data map and position the cursor or drag it (depending on the screen) to set coordinates where they should be.

When building a track map from GPS data, set the coordinates and then when you see lap times use a good reference lap to fine tune both the start finish and the overall track map.

If you have documented start / finish coordinates, you can and should use those when you build your map. Or check

If you are really doubtful about your data: You check can also your NSTAT value to make sure you were seeing multiple satellites in all places. But this is HIGHLY unlikely.. And just a theoretical issue.

Its just the Start / Finish coordinates.

Make sure you download the "GPS manager" software. Its useful.. But you can do this without it.. I just have an MXL, not the smartycam, but the issues and mechanisms are the same.

Originally Posted by Tim Kay
I'm curious if there is a way to edit the data collected and set a S\F (after the fact) to separate the data into laps so I don't have to mathematically extrapolate the data manually.

It's all new to me so I really don't know the system yet, sorry!
Tim, easy-peasy. Kudos to John Walko for showing me this at Summit Point this past weekend.

Go to Lap Manager and right click on the long (multi-lap) session. On the top right of the screen, select "GPS Lap Insert"

Generally, you can use "Use Start/Finish from GPS Track Database" by selecting the appropriate track.

If the database is not current or loaded, use "Set Start/Finish with Cursor Position."

Click "Continue" and you're done! Lap Manager will show individual laps. Select and go!
